Congress condemns bomb blast outside Manipur party leader's residence

Quick Brief
A bomb explosion occurred outside the residence of a Congress party leader in Manipur, prompting fierce condemnation from the political party. A senior Congress spokesperson characterized the violent act as an assault on democracy and advocated for peaceful negotiation of political differences.
